Keiles Fellowship Award
The Elsa Orent Keiles Fellowship in Biochemistry was established in 1996 with a bequest from the estate of Elsa Orent Keiles, ScD ’25, a graduate of the Department of Chemical Hygiene (now Biochemistry and Molecular Biology).
In keeping with Dr. Keiles’ research interests, the award provides tuition support for graduate students with demonstrated financial need in the Department of Biochemistry and Molecular Biology.
